Growing Tasty Tropical Plants
 

Growing Tasty Tropical Plants

In Any Home, Anywhere

Laurelynn G Martin  
Byron Martin  

Colour illustrations
160 pages
Publisher: Storey Publishing, USA



   
Paperback - 2010
ISBN: 9781603425773 - AU $ 29.99
 

 Enjoy fresh coffee brewed from beans grown right in the kitchen, juice from an orange picked in the living room, or a salad sprinkled with pomegranate seeds from a tree in the dining room. It’s now possible in any climate. This book gives you everyting you need to successfully plant, grow, and harvest 47 varieties of tropical fruiting plants — from chocolate to cherries, papaya to passion fruit, grapefruit to guava, pepper to pineapple. It’s easy, fun, and rewarding — and local food has never been more exotic.
